never escape when in dubrovnik i'm taking you to probably my favorite place in dubrovnik lockrum island a special forestry reserve under unesco protection lockroom island is located 10 minutes off the shore of dubrovnik when you land on the island there is a huge map that shows all of the points of interests on the island if you have time explore them all i will point out a couple of my favorite things to do in lockroom first one is swimming in the dead sea that sea or how croatians call it mertvomore was created over millions of years it is basically a pond formed by centuries of storms and a specific formation of the island's rocky shoreline right next to it is a small cafe where you can get a small refreshment while you're enjoying the view second one is the rocks lockrum is composed of limestone and dolomite rocks which were deposited around 85 million years ago who knew rocks could be so beautiful [Music] this year we spent hours at the rocks swimming sunbathing and enjoying the adriatic sea view [Music] [Applause] right around the corner is this special cave you do not want to miss it is actually a former cave long time ago the roof of the cave fell down and formed a super cool formation the place you simply want to visit and maybe in my case take a few instagram photos [Music] third one walk around the old monastery grounds [Music] [Applause] and lockroom's beautiful botanical garden the name lokrum came from the latin ackermann meaning sour fruit there are around 800 exotic plants in the garden from various parts of the world fourth greet peacocks and turtles originally brought over from the canary islands by maximilian peacocks are now the only residing inhabitants of lochrum island the peacocks love the attention and will put on a show for you just wait and see [Music] turtles on the other hand are a bit shy but since they're one of my favorite animals i really enjoyed their presence [Music] if you have a couple of extra days like we did explore gorgeous dubrovnik surroundings one of the places we really enjoyed visiting is trasteno arboretum welcome to beautiful tristana arboretum gardens trasteno is the oldest arboretum in the world and the oldest renaissance park in croatia it is located around 18 kilometers from dubrovnik ivan guccitic started the trend at his trasteno estate in 1494 and his descendants maintained the garden throughout the centuries the garden has a renaissance layout with a set of geometric shapes formed with plants such as lavender rosemary and fuchsia while citrus trees perfume the [Music] garden for you who reunion with a splendid view [Music] with so many things to do in dubrovnik there is nothing better than heading down to the beach and taking a dip into a crystal clear adriatic sea there are many beautiful beaches around dubrovnik but here are the few ones we visited during our last stay copacabana beach is a long stretch of pebble beach located in bobbin cook area it is one of the most beloved family summer destinations because it offers various water activities like kayaks banana boats and jet skis it's also easy to grab a bite when you're on this beach what we personally enjoyed about it is that it's super long so you can easily get away from the crowd and enjoy a bit quieter parts of the beach overlooking the famous dubrovnik bridge and enjoying your own time from there you can easily walk around the whole bobbin cook district and enjoy its amazing views [Music] swetijakov or saint jacob's beach is one of my favorites the beach is a total hidden treasure it is located a little bit outside of the city center so you can either take a 20-minute walk or come with a car and park just above the beach there's a long staircase down to the beach but it's totally worth the walk [Music] the beach is usually way less crowded and it's made out of a natural sand and soft pebbles [Music] one thing that makes this beach so unique is the old town view the beach has a lovely bar from where you can enjoy while you sip a cocktail or eat a snack [Music] [Music] now here comes my favorite pacquiao beach one of the most gorgeous beaches here in the bronic area pasiacha beach is undoubtedly one of the most beautiful beaches in croatia it is one of the best kept secrets in relation to the beaches of the region it was my first time visiting pasiacha beach and even though i've seen many photos of the place it was even more beautiful live to enjoy this paradise you do have to make an effort it took about 30 minute drive from dubrovnik to get there once you get there it is reachable by very steep but photogenic stairs for this reason access is difficult for elderly disabled and families with small children [Music] one more important thing there are no bars no restaurants or any kind of shops nearby therefore we took our own food and lots of water like lots of water in overall pasiacha beach is simply amazing it's one of those places that feel like is taken out of a movie about paradise the water is crystal clear and some locals told us that if you ever find yourself there at night you can actually see glowing planktons in the sea from now on every time
